Proposal

Demolition of existing garage building and erection of 3 No. dwellings with associated landscaping and car parking.

What this grant of permission means

Mole Valley granted permission on 28 July 2026, subject to any conditions on the decision notice. Work must normally begin within three years or the permission lapses. More in our guide to what happens after a planning decision.

About full applications

A full application seeks permission for a complete, detailed proposal in one go, with siting, design, access and landscaping all fixed at this stage. More in our guide to planning application types.
